Appointment scheduling is one of the biggest bottlenecks for healthcare providers. Whether it’s hospital administrators juggling multiple doctors’ calendars, receptionists manually entering bookings, or IT teams trying to integrate scheduling with billing and patient records, inefficient appointment systems lead to delays, double-bookings, and frustration. For patients, it can mean long wait times, forgotten slots, or an inability to self-manage their bookings.
As an Odoo ready partner, we recognized this challenge and built a specialized healthcare app on top of Odoo that is tailored precisely for hospitals, clinics, and telemedicine platforms. Our solution dramatically improves booking speed, resource utilization, and the overall patient experience, while seamlessly tying into your existing Odoo ecosystem.
In this blog, we’ll walk you through what makes appointment scheduling such a pain point in healthcare today, how our Odoo-based solution solves it, and how you can implement it effectively in your institution.
The Appointment Challenge in Healthcare Today
Common Issues
- Double-booking & Scheduling Conflicts: Healthcare providers often face overlapping appointment slots when managing multiple doctors, rooms, or specialty services.
- Manual Entry: Receptionists or administrative staff manually enter appointments into separate systems or calendars, increasing the risk of human error.
- No-Shows: Patients forget, skip, or cancel appointments without warning. No-shows are a persistent problem.
- Mismatched Slots: Generic systems may not account for complex resource needs, such as linking rooms, equipment, or specialty-specific durations for appointments.
Impact on Operations, Patient Satisfaction & Staff Morale
- Operational Inefficiency: Time lost in rescheduling, manually correcting booking mistakes, or managing idle doctor slots.
- Revenue Loss: Missed appointments (no-shows) directly hit the bottom line.
- Patient Frustration: Patients find it difficult to book, reschedule, or cancel, reducing their satisfaction.
- Staff Burnout: Admin teams are burdened with repetitive tasks, and doctors may feel underutilized or overbooked.
Why Generic Appointment Systems Don’t Fit Healthcare
Generic appointment systems may be sufficient for simple service businesses (like salons or consulting). But in healthcare:
- You have multiple doctors, different specialties, and varying durations (consultations, procedures, telemedicine).
- There are resource constraints: rooms, medical devices, staff availability.
- You often need patient portals, follow-up workflows, and integration with EMR (Electronic Medical Records) and billing systems.
This complexity demands a purpose-built system that understands healthcare workflows, and that’s where our Odoo-based solution comes in.
Why Choosing an Odoo-Based Ready-Partner Solution Matters
What Does “Odoo Ready Partner” Mean?
As an Odoo ready partner, we are certified and experienced in building Odoo modules that seamlessly plug into the Odoo ecosystem. Our app is pre-built, tested, and optimized to integrate with other core Odoo modules, rather than starting from scratch.
Advantages of This Approach
- Quicker Deployment: Because we’re building on Odoo, the app is pre-designed, you don’t reinvent the wheel.
- Lower Customization Cost: Pre-built components reduce the need for heavy custom dev, which also lowers long-term maintenance cost.
- Seamless Integration: Our app works smoothly with other Odoo modules like CRM, Calendar, Billing, and Patient Records, giving you a unified platform.
How This Differs from Ad-hoc Custom Development
If you build a scheduling system from scratch (or via isolated development), you risk:
- Longer development time
- Higher cost for future upgrades
- Poor interoperability with other systems
- Technical debt that complicates maintenance
With our Odoo ready-partner solution, you get a robust, upgrade-friendly, and integrated system built on a proven ERP foundation.
Key Features of Our Odoo Healthcare App for Appointment Management
Our Odoo Healthcare App comes with a comprehensive suite of features designed to simplify scheduling, support caregivers, and streamline healthcare operations end-to-end. Below are the core capabilities that make our system powerful, user-friendly, and ideal for hospitals, clinics, and home-care providers.
- Appointment Scheduling
Our system enables administrators and caregivers to easily schedule appointments, assign time slots, and manage patient visits with complete visibility. The centralized interface reduces errors and allows teams to coordinate efficiently. - Caregiver Appointments View
Caregivers get a dedicated view to track their daily, weekly, or monthly appointments. This ensures they stay updated on their assigned patients, upcoming visits, and locations, improving productivity and patient care. - Appointment Confirmation and Tracking
Both staff and patients can track appointment status in real time. From booking to confirmation to completion, every step is logged to ensure transparency and avoid miscommunication. - Real-time Updates & Notifications
The system automatically sends notifications for new bookings, reschedules, cancellations, and reminders. This reduces no-shows, keeps caregivers informed, and enhances the overall patient experience. - Reporting & Analytics
Detailed analytics dashboards provide insights into appointment volumes, caregiver utilization, patient patterns, no-show rates, and operational efficiency. These reports help administrators make data-driven decisions and optimize their workflows. - Finance and Billing
Appointments seamlessly integrate with billing workflows. Invoices can be generated automatically, ensuring accurate and timely billing based on visits, services, or caregiver hours. - Inventory Management
Track and manage essential medical supplies, caregiving equipment, and consumables. Integrated alerts notify teams when stock is low, ensuring uninterrupted care delivery. - Vehicle and Driver Management
Ideal for home-care and community-care services, this module allows you to manage vehicles, driver assignments, travel routes, and visit scheduling, ensuring timely patient visits and efficient fleet utilization. - Attendance Management for Drivers and Caretakers
Monitor attendance, log working hours, and track field staff activity in real time. This supports efficient workforce management and ensures compliance with organizational protocols. - Client Access Portal (Optional)
Patients or clients can access their portal to view appointments, track caregiver visits, manage personal information, or communicate with the healthcare provider, improving transparency and trust.
Benefits of Our Odoo Healthcare App
Managing appointments in healthcare is more than just scheduling time slots, it requires coordination between patients, caregivers, administrators, and resources. Our Odoo Healthcare App is designed to simplify this complexity by providing an integrated, automated, and user-friendly system that enhances both operational efficiency and patient care. Below are the key benefits that set our solution apart.
- Reduces manual scheduling errors.
- Improves caregiver efficiency and accountability.
- Enhances client satisfaction.
- Supports better operational oversight and compliance.
Use Cases of Our Odoo Healthcare App for Appointment System
To understand how our Odoo Healthcare App streamlines workflows, it’s helpful to look at how the system functions in healthcare scenarios. The following use cases illustrate the complete steps:
- Patient Appointment Request : A customer has submitted a request to schedule a service appointment.
- Automated Appointment Creation : An appointment is generated based on the customer’s request.
- Job Sheet Generation : After the appointment is confirmed, a job sheet will be generated for it.
- Invoice Processing : Once the job sheet is confirmed, an invoice can be issued.
- Payment Request & Completion : A payment request link is sent to the customer, allowing them to complete the payment.
Conclusion
In today’s healthcare environment, appointment scheduling isn’t just an administrative task, it’s a critical piece of patient experience and operational efficiency. As an Odoo ready partner, our specialized healthcare app brings together powerful features like online booking, resource-aware time-slot management, automated reminders, and deep integration with patient records and billing.
If you’re ready to streamline your appointment workflows, reduce no-shows, and deliver a better experience to your patients, we’d love to show you how it works. Request a demo or get in touch via our Services page today.






